Welcome to Wingra Park, a hidden gem nestled in the vibrant city of Madison, Wisconsin. Situated in Dane County, this charming subdivision offers a unique blend of suburban tranquility and urban convenience, making it the perfect place to call home.

Wingra Park is renowned for its stunning homes that embrace the elegant Prairie Architecture style, a design movement that harmoniously integrates nature and living spaces. With their low-pitched roofs, wide eaves, and expansive porches, these homes exude warmth and character, inviting residents to enjoy the beauty of their surroundings. The thoughtful layout of the neighborhood promotes a sense of community, with tree-lined streets and lush green spaces that encourage outdoor activities and neighborly connections.

Residents of Wingra Park enjoy easy access to Madison’s vibrant cultural scene, including art galleries, theaters, and an array of dining options. The nearby Wingra Park offers recreational opportunities such as kayaking on Lake Wingra, walking trails, and picnic areas, perfect for family gatherings or peaceful afternoons in nature.
